With the hot and humid Oklahoma summers, do you offer any specific de-shedding or cooling treatments for double-coated breeds common in the area, like Huskies or Australian Shepherds?

Yes, we specialize in a high-velocity de-shedding treatment that is particularly beneficial during our intense Wetumka summers. This service deeply cleans and removes the dense undercoat, which significantly improves a dog's ability to regulate its body temperature. We also offer cool-water rinses and use moisturizing shampoos to protect against the dry, prairie heat.

How do you handle pets that may have picked up ticks or burrs from exploring the fields and wooded areas around Hughes County?

This is a common issue for local pets. We perform a thorough pre-grooming inspection. For burrs, we use specialized detangling solutions and techniques to remove them safely without causing pain or shaving. If we find ticks, we will safely remove them and inform you immediately. We can also recommend effective, locally-available tick prevention products to use after the grooming session.

Since Wetumka doesn't have a 24/7 emergency vet, what are your specific protocols for recognizing signs of heat stress or other grooming-related health issues?

Prevention is our top priority. Our facility is climate-controlled, and we never use cage dryers. We constantly monitor pets for subtle signs of distress like excessive panting, lethargy, or bright red gums. Grooming sessions are kept efficient, especially on hot days, and we provide ample fresh water. Our staff is trained to stop all activity at the first sign of discomfort and to contact you and your vet if any health concerns arise.

You might be thinking, “Can’t I just give Fido a bath in the backyard?” Of course! But a professional dog spa day offers benefits that go far beyond a simple scrub. It’s about expert care tailored to our specific environment. A local groomer knows the challenges our dogs face. They can provide a deep-clean shampoo to lift that stubborn Oklahoma clay, a thorough de-shedding treatment to help with the heat, and a precise nail trim that protects your dog’s paws on both your hardwood floors and the gravel roads around town.

Finding the right spa service for your dog in our area is about looking for local expertise. Start by asking fellow pet owners at the park or your vet for recommendations. Many talented groomers operate from mobile vans or home-based salons in and around Hughes County. When you call, ask specific questions: “How do you handle dogs that are nervous?” or “What products do you use for dry, dusty coats?” A good groomer will be happy to explain their process and put you, and your pup, at ease.

Planning a spa day is also a chance for you to be an advocate for your pet. Be clear about what you want—maybe just a sanitary trim and ear cleaning for your active outdoor dog. Always mention any skin sensitivities or spots where burrs tend to hide. And remember, timing is everything. Consider booking a spa appointment before a big family gathering or after the peak of pollen season to give your dog relief.
